Contract Support Assistant, London


We are searching for a Contract Administrator to support the Relationship Director, Relationship Manager and Operational team with various administration tasks and to ensure that the highest standards of customer service are always maintained.

This is a versatile role supporting on a variety of tasks within a dynamic and fast-paced organisation. Do you have strong IT skills, organisational and presentation skills,

As Contract Support Assistant you'll be:

  • Entering data and maintaining accurate records, and preparing quality weekly/monthly reports,
  • Providing quotations to clients for additions works.
  • Booking in periodic tasks across various sites ensuring all necessary po's are raised for subcontractors
  • Managing the help desk, ensuring all jobs raised are actioned within SLA and updated on system accordingly
  • Assist with organising and scheduling meetings and taking minutes
  • Utilise computerised systems to monitor completed quality audits and employee attendance

As Contract Support Assistant you'll have:

  • Proven experience in an administrative or clerical role
  • Good knowledge of MS-Office programmes including Excel and PowerPoint
  • Strong customer focus skills, selfmotivation, confidence, enthusiasm, well organized with an attention to detail
  • Excellent phone etiquette and communication skills
  • Exceptional organisational skills with the ability to prioritise tasks effectively
  • Ability to adapt quickly to changing priorities and work well under pressure
  • Ability to work effectively and flexibly within a busy, dynamic working environment
  • Excellent interpersonal and organisational skills
